
I cannot look
at broken stair
where foot slipped
and ankle bent
as apple basket fell
no voice came
just a final gasp
those tender lips
will not know again
sweet fruit
nor breath
nor love
moonlight caresses
a lifeless form
blackness presses in
*
rob kistner © 2023
